What does Everyman Media Group do?

The Everyman Media Group PLC is a British company specializing in operating cinemas. It offers more than just film screenings, but a complete experience that transports viewers into another world. The company was founded in 2000 by Daniel Broch, who had previously worked as a property developer. His vision was to make the cinema experience a special event again, where people not only watch a film but also spend time with friends and indulge in culinary delights. This idea was so successful that Everyman now operates over 30 cinemas in various cities in the UK and is also internationally active. Everyman's business model is based on a combination of cinema operation and gastronomy. Each cinema has a bar and a restaurant that offer various foods and drinks before and after the film. The company focuses on high-quality products and a stylish atmosphere. The cinema rooms themselves are comfortably furnished and provide the highest level of comfort. The seats are comfortable and spacious, allowing viewers to feel comfortable even for longer periods of time. In addition to traditional cinema operations, Everyman also hosts various events and special screenings. For example, there are screenings of classic films, concerts, and autograph sessions with famous actors. Private events such as birthdays or weddings can also be held at Everyman cinemas. One special focus of Everyman is its collaboration with local artists and cultural creators. For example, exhibitions by regional artists are regularly shown in the cinema foyers. Collaborations with festivals and other cultural events are also part of Everyman's commitment. The products offered by Everyman are very diverse. Of course, film screenings are at the center, but it is about much more than just playing films. The company focuses on providing a special experience that leaves a lasting impression on viewers. This includes the culinary offerings, which consist of a wide range of foods and drinks. Everyman places great value on the high quality of its products and their loving presentation. Some of the most well-known films shown in Everyman cinemas include "Ford v Ferrari," "Joker," and "The Lighthouse." But it is about much more than just current blockbusters. Each cinema has its own program, which is regularly updated and includes older films, documentaries, and independent productions.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
